Haven't bought from Fog Hollow for 2 or 3 yrs. BUT when I did, they were good and good ppl, as far as I'm concerned. They were always good for 'hard' parts. Motor parts, tranny gears, cases, etc.

Dennis Jerk is jus' down the road 'bout 20 miles. I say Jerk instead of Kirk, cuz Momma worked there for a stint, and they do not treat their help real decent. But I still pick up a lot of stuff there. Pretty convenient having it in your back yard. Plus when Momma worked there, they STILL handled Ol' Iron and EVO parts. She got 25% off, YAHOO!!!!
You'll find they have decent prices and good turn around.
The scratch and dent used to be a treasure chest. BUT they sell most of their returns on EBAY now. DK is really nothing more than a Drag Specialties Outlet store.

Jireh Cycle is good, too, if you are a catalog type.

V Twin

And of course, J & P
